Servings: 16–20 squares
Ingredients
- 2 cups shredded sharp cheddar cheese
- 1 cup all-purpose flour
- ½ cup unsalted butter, melted
- 2 large eggs
Directions
- Preheat oven to 350°F (175°C). Line a 9×13-inch baking pan with foil and lightly grease.
- Whisk the eggs until slightly frothy.
- Slowly whisk in the cooled melted butter until smooth.
- Stir in the flour until a thick batter forms.
- Fold in the shredded cheddar cheese until evenly combined.
- Spread the mixture evenly into the prepared pan.
- Bake for 18–25 minutes, or until puffed and golden brown with crispy edges.
- Let cool for 5–10 minutes before slicing into squares.
- Serve warm with ranch dressing, marinara sauce, or your favorite dipping sauce.
Variations
- Use extra-sharp cheddar for bolder flavor.
- Mix cheddar with Monterey Jack or Colby cheese.
- Add black pepper, smoked paprika, or red pepper flakes for extra flavor.
- Bake a few extra minutes for crispier edges.
Storage
Store leftover cheese puff squares in an airtight container in the refrigerator for up to 3 days. Reheat in a 325°F oven for 5–7 minutes until warm and crispy.
